場合_client
であるIElasticClient
インスタンスは、私は削除することができ_river
、次の操作を実行してインデックスを:
_client.DeleteIndex(i => i.Index("_river"));
しかし、私は自分の川のいくつかを無傷に保ちたいと思っています。特定の川を削除するにはどうすればよいですか?
IElasticClient.Delete
特定の川を削除できるような過負荷やそのバリエーションはないようです。
ただし、基になるを使用してDELETEリクエストを発行しIConnection
、川のURLを指定することで、同じ効果を得ることができます。
var uri = new Uri("http://localhost:9200");
_client.Connection.Delete(new Uri(uri.ToUrlAndOverridePath("/_river/my_river")));
この記事はインターネットから収集されたものであり、転載の際にはソースを示してください。
侵害の場合は、連絡してください[email protected]
コメントを追加